Josh Peck and Adrianne Palicki Join Red Dawn Remake
By Travis Leamons - June 17, 2009 | Email the author

MGM’s remake of Red Dawn is moving swiftly. A few weeks back, it was announced that Chris Hemsworth (Star Trek) had been cast in role that Patrick Swayze played in the ‘84 original. Newly added to the cast are Josh Peck (The Wackness) and Adrianne Palicki (TV’s Friday Night Lights).

Stunt coordinator and second-unit director of Quantum of Solace and The Bourne Ultimatum, Dan Bradley, will be making his feature-film debut as director with Dawn.

Peck will play Matt Eckert, the role originated by Charlie Sheen, the younger brother of Hemsworth’s Jed Eckert and star quarterback of their Spokane high school football team. Palicki will play Toni, described as a “tough fighter” the brothers encounter, who develops romantic feelings for Jed, a Marine home on leave and the group’s unofficial leader.

Whereas the original took place during the Cold War, the remake, penned by Jeremy Passmore and Carl Ellsworth, will bring it to a modern day setting.

The film is scheduled to hit theaters Sept. 24, 2010.
